Champion crowned in women's singles at the Rome Open Tennis Tournament
In the women's singles final of the Rome Open Tennis Tournament, the number 1 seed, Polish player Iga Swiatek, defeated her opponent, the number 2 seed, Belarusian Aryna Sabalenka, 2-0 to become the champion.
The women's singles final was played at the 81st edition of the Rome Open Tennis Tournament, held on the clay courts of the Foro Italico Complex in the capital, Rome. In the final match, Polish racket Iga Swiatek faced her Belarusian opponent Aryna Sabalenka.
Swiatek took the first set of the women's singles final, played on Center Court, 6-2 without much difficulty, taking advantage of her opponent's errors to make the set score 1-0.
The second set of the match was more competitive. Starting the second set with more determination, Sabalenka was unable to capitalize on opportunities to break her opponent's serve. In contrast, Swiatek broke Sabalenka's serve in the 7th game and took the lead in the set. Swiatek broke her opponent's serve once more in the 9th game to take the set 6-3. Thus, bringing the set score to 2-0, Swiatek won the final match, which lasted a total of 1.5 hours, and became the champion in Rome once again.
With this result, Swiatek reached the happy ending in Rome for the 3rd time, following her victories in 2021 and 2022.
MEN'S FINAL TOMORROW
The Rome Open Tennis Tournament will conclude tomorrow with the men's singles final match to be played between the number 3 seed, German Alexander Zverev, and the number 21 seed, Chilean Nicholas Jarry.
